Group Stage Struggles: Iceland, Croatia, and Nigeria

Now, let's get into the nitty-gritty of the group stage. OSCTECNICOSC found themselves in a tough group, facing Iceland, Croatia, and Nigeria. Right from the start, things didn't go as planned. The first match against Iceland ended in a disappointing 1-1 draw. Argentina struggled to break down Iceland's compact defense, and the missed penalty by Lionel Messi was a significant setback. This result immediately put pressure on Argentina, as they needed to secure wins in the remaining matches. The second match against Croatia was a disaster. Argentina suffered a humiliating 3-0 defeat. The team's defensive vulnerabilities were exposed, and their midfield was overrun. This loss raised serious questions about the team's tactics, morale, and overall cohesion. The final group stage match against Nigeria offered a glimmer of hope. Argentina managed to secure a 2-1 victory, thanks to a late goal. However, this win wasn't enough to hide the team's underlying issues. They scraped through, barely qualifying for the knockout stage. The Knockout Blow: France and the End of the Road

Well, guys, the knockout stage saw OSCTECNICOSC face off against France, a team that was quickly emerging as a tournament favorite. The match was a thrilling encounter, filled with drama and incredible goals. France ultimately prevailed with a 4-3 victory, sending Argentina packing. The game was a rollercoaster of emotions. Argentina showed moments of brilliance, with Messi and other players displaying their individual quality. However, France's speed, agility, and tactical discipline proved too much for OSCTECNICOSC. The defensive lapses and tactical errors that plagued Argentina throughout the tournament were again evident in this match. This defeat marked the end of the road for Argentina in the 2018 World Cup.
